Company and Location Context
Position located in Dubai, United Arab Emirates, with BxT Trading, a joint venture between TotalEnergies and Bapco Energies combining extensive market and trading expertise regionally.
Role Overview
The LPG Trader role is a hands-on position demanding an experienced LPG professional capable of independently managing physical and paper LPG trading operations. Responsibilities include driving commercial performance, optimizing physical assets, and evaluating shipping economics.
Key Responsibilities
- Execute LPG physical cargo trades across spot and term markets by identifying and capitalizing on profitable trading and arbitrage opportunities.
- Formulate and oversee LPG trading strategies across both physical and paper markets, with accountability for risk management and value generation.
- Leverage flexibility in cargo timing, location, specifications, logistics, and freight to maximize optionality and returns.
- Analyze global LPG fundamentals, including supply-demand dynamics, trade flows, and pricing structures, to generate actionable market insights.
- Maintain understanding of correlated markets such as naphtha and gasoline to inform trading decisions.
- Lead efforts in chartering vessels essential for LPG trading, integrating freight strategies directly into trade and cargo economics.
- Assess vessel availability, shipping rates, voyage costs, laycans, terminal limitations, demurrage risks, and other maritime considerations prior to trade execution.
- Collaborate closely with shipbrokers, vessel owners, operators, and internal teams to negotiate competitive freight solutions.
- Conduct comprehensive economics evaluations of physical deals covering commodity price, transportation, terminal expenses, operational limits, and associated risks.
- Engage in end-to-end commercial negotiations encompassing opportunity identification, contract formation, chartering, execution, loading, and delivery phases.
- Build and sustain strong relationships with LPG producers, suppliers, customers, trading partners, shipowners, brokers, and other market participants.
- Evaluate and foresee trade impacts across market risk, credit, operational, shipping, and financial dimensions.
- Work closely with Operations, Shipping, Risk, Credit, Finance, and other trading teams for seamless trade execution and portfolio management.
- Contribute actively to expanding BxT’s LPG market presence, commercial network, and overall activity growth.
